Visit UW and Seatle's Waterfront Area

We took a full day excursion to Seattle's waterfront area that day, and Mai's host sister Denise joined us again. We first visited University of Washington, and looked around the campus. We first looked inside of a huge library. The inside of the library building was so beautiful and looked just like the buildings we saw in the Harry Potter movies.   We also saw recreational facilities for the students.  The campus was simply so huge, and they even had a bowling alley on it.

We then took a little tour to the Freemont area, and saw the famous Freemont Troll.  The sculpture was just huge.  After we visited a chocolate factory called "Theo," we looked around the city in a van, and enjoyed lunch at a hamburger restaurant in a mall.

We first visited 
Pike Place Market in the afternoon. We went to the first store of Starbucks Coffee, and bought some souvenirs at the store. We then spent some time looking around and shopping at the market. When we visited the famous (infamous?) Market Theater Gum Wall, some of us even put our own gum on the wall.
 
We also visited Safeco Field , which is the Seattle Mariners' home statidum, and dropped by the Mariners' store. We were surpried to see Ichiro's jersey was still on sale, but guess what. He's coming back to Mariners' this year!

Our final stop was at Uwajimaya, a Japanese grocery store, and we made a little shopping for our host families or friends and families in Japan.

We didn't have enough time to visit the famous Space Needle or the Seattle Great Wheel, but  it was still a very good day!
